Summary

Join Blockstream, a leading Bitcoin technology company, as a Software Engineer to work on their enterprise custody solution. You will be responsible for designing, developing, and maintaining scalable end-to-end systems that serve APIs and SDKs, encompassing everything from database architecture to cloud-based deployments. This role involves optimizing system performance and security, collaborating with cross-functional teams, implementing best practices in software development, researching and integrating emerging technologies, troubleshooting complex software issues, and mentoring junior developers. Blockstream offers a dynamic and innovative environment where you can contribute to the future of Bitcoin.

Requirements

  • 5+ years of experience in full-stack software development, with a focus on backend engineering
  • Proficiency in backend technologies such as C++, Python, Rust, Node.js or Java
  • Strong experience in designing and building RESTful APIs and SDKs
  • Hands-on experience with cloud platforms (AWS, Azure, GCP) and containerization (Docker, Kubernetes)
  • Deep understanding of database technologies, including SQL (PostgreSQL, MySQL) and NoSQL (MongoDB, Redis)
  • Familiarity with authentication and security best practices, including OAuth, JWT, encryption, and access control
  • Experience with CI/CD pipelines, automated testing, and DevOps tools
  • Strong problem-solving skills and ability to work independently or as part of a team
  • Excellent communication skills, with the ability to explain technical concepts to non-technical stakeholders

Responsibilities

  • Design, develop, and maintain scalable end-to-end systems that serve APIs and SDKs
  • Full stack software development, from database architecture to cloud-based deployment
  • Optimize system performance and security to support high-availability applications
  •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including front-end developers, product managers, and hardware engineers to deliver seamless solutions
  • Implement best practices in software development, including CI/CD, automated testing, and code reviews
  • Research and integrate emerging technologies to enhance security and system efficiency
  • Troubleshoot and resolve complex software issues in a fast-paced development environment
  • Mentor junior developers and contribute to team knowledge-sharing efforts

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ience with Bitcoin, blockchain technology, or cryptography
  • Open-source software development experience
  • Bachelorโ€™s or Masterโ€™s degree in Computer Science, Engineering, or a related field (or equivalent experience)
  • Experience with system/software architecture
